Words in Random Binary Sequences I

Abstract

When flipping a fair coin, let W = L1L2...LN with Li∈\H,T\ be a binary word of length N=2 or N=3. In this paper, we establish second- and third-order linear recurrence relations and their generating functions to discuss the probabilities pW(n) that binary words W appear for the first time after n coin tosses.
